Sault, Cleo Sol And Chronixx Set To Headline The First All Points East Show of 2025

by | Jun 9, 2025

The opening show of All Points East 2025 has been unveiled as Provenance – a unique show consisting of a headline set from Cleo Sol at London’s Victoria Park on Friday 15 August.

In a landmark festival lineup the mystifying collective of Sault will play their second ever live show at the Victoria Park festival. Like their first show at London’s Drumsheds in December 2023, expect a high-production show that that will be one of the standout live performances of the summer. In April, they spontaneously released a new album titled 10 which was their 12 full length album since they began releasing music in 2019. A true musical force, unlike anything seen in the modern day music industry, this is for sure not something to be missed.

Headlining the first night of All Points East 2025, West London’s own Cleo Sol will perform in a solo capacity for the first time in two years. Having become one of the most distinctive and cherished voice in British music in recent years. Known for her deeply personal lyrics and timeless, soulful sound, she released two critically acclaimed albums in 2023, Heaven and Gold, that cemented her reputation as one of the UK’s most compelling artists. Headlining All Points East will mark her biggest headline moment to date.

Having collaborated with Yussef Dayes, Maverick Sabre, and The Free Nationals, renowned Reggae artist Chronixx will also be performing, including the first time hearing songs from his highly anticipated new album Exile. The record is produced by Inflo and will be the Jamaican’s first record in 8 years.

They join previously announced All Points East 2025 headliners Chase & Status (Saturday 16 August), Barry Can’t Swim (Friday 22 August), RAYE (Saturday 23 August) and The Maccabees on Sunday 24 AugustFurther All Points East headliners are still to be announced.

East London’s beautiful Victoria Park in Tower Hamlets also hosts a hugely popular community focused event each year. In The Neighbourhood, in collaboration with Tower Hamlets Council, hosts a vibrant programme of activities and entertainment, working with the local community, businesses, organisations and suppliers. Previous activities have seen something for everyone – eco-friendly creative workshops, free yoga sessions, street food, open air movie nights, themed drag shows and film panels.
